I feel like an idiot posting this, but I've spent the last hour trying to figure it out. How do I make a conditional bid? If I place a bid on a player, then click on 'Add Conditional Bid', then click on 'Bid' for another player, it removes the player I put the first bid on from the list. What am I doing wrong?

Try clicking on save list, then click edit list - that should make bids conditional until you click save list again. However if you navigate away from the page or pull up a different position list without saving you will lose unsaved bids.

Yeah - someone ended up giving me the same solution in another thread. Basically the key is saving after each conditional bid is added, because filtering, sorting, or moving to the next page all cause the previous pick to be lost if unsaved. Once you get to the page with the next player you want, then click Edit, and it works fine.
